Cooking rice in milk is an art in itself. It’s crucial to keep stirring the rice and milk mixture at regular intervals. This prevents the milk from sticking to the bottom of the pan, thus avoiding a burnt taste. It also helps the milk reduce and thicken, giving the kheer its signature creamy texture.

We cover business, economics, markets, finance, technology, science, design, and fashi...Kheer, also known as payasam or payesh, is a pudding / porridge popular in the Indian subcontinent, usually made by boiling milk, sugar or jaggery, and rice. It can be additionally flavored with dried fruits, nuts, cardamom and saffron.
